ECU AD Jon Gilbert: 270 COVID-19 tests, 15 positive results

“As of this morning, we have performed 270 COVID-19 tests with student-athletes, coaches and staff as part of our return-to-campus protocol. Fifteen positive results have been confirmed. All individuals who test positive for COVID-19 will self-isolate and receive daily monitoring from ECU Athletics medical staff. All decisions are made with the health and well-being of our student-athletes in mind and we continue to monitor all new developments surrounding COVID-19.”
